Given the rural roads and seasonal temperature swings in Schuylkill County, common issues include suspension wear from potholes, AWD system maintenance for hilly terrain, and electrical glitches related to aging modules in older models. Local shops also frequently service Volvo cooling systems due to our variable climate stressing hoses and thermostats.
Look for shops in the greater Schuylkill County area that are Volvo-specific or European auto specialists, as general mechanics may lack proprietary software. Check for certifications like ASE or Volvo-specific training, and read local reviews from Tamaqua or Pottsville residents to gauge reliability and expertise with the brand.
Typically, independent specialist shops in the New Ringgold region offer significantly lower labor rates than dealerships in larger cities, while using the same quality parts. However, sourcing specific Volvo parts may sometimes cause slight delays compared to metro-area dealers, though this is often offset by the overall cost savings and personalized service.
Seek immediate local diagnosis for critical warnings like engine temperature or oil pressure to prevent damage on winding routes like PA-895. For less urgent lights, a local specialist with proper Volvo diagnostic equipment (like VIDA) can accurately read codes and advise if the repair can be done locally or requires a dealer visit.
The hilly terrain and use of road salt in winter necessitate more frequent inspections of brakes, suspension components, and undercarriage corrosion. We also recommend checking all-wheel-drive systems and tire condition more often due to the mix of steep backroads and occasional rough, unpaved surfaces common in rural Schuylkill County.
